Common Daewoo Washing Machine Problems and Solutions
Daewoo washing machines are generally reliable appliances, but like all electronics, they can sometimes develop troubles. A few common complaints Daewoo washer owners face include noise during the wash cycle. This could indicate a problem with the motor. Examining the connections for wear and tear or adjusting them properly can often fix the issue. Another frequent concern is a washing machine that doesn't drain properly. This could be due to a clogged drain hose. Regularly servicing the drain hose and pump filter can prevent this problem.
- If your Daewoo washing machine is dripping water, inspect the door seal for any tears. Replacing a damaged seal or gasket can stop leaks.
- If your washer isn't agitating properly, it could be due to an imbalanced load. Distribute the laundry evenly or call for repair if the issue persists.
